EVUS is the net system used by nationals of China holding a 10-year B1/B2, B1 or B2 visa periodically to update primary biographic information to facilitate their travel to the United States. In addition to a valid visa, such travelers shall be required to complete an EVUS enrollment to be admitted into the United States. While an activity similar to smoking marijuana may be permitted in a state, it still is a violation of federal regulation. So even when a student has not been detained, arrested or convicted of possession or smoking marijuana, admitting to the use of marijuana to a consul is grounds for a discovering of inadmissibility. For the coed visa applicant in such a situation, a nonimmigrant waiver — which may take a number of months — could be required. In addition, the consul may require that the coed meet with a health care provider to ensure that there's not an habit drawback.

Permanent residents of Hong Kong and Macau with a quantity of entry visas can apply for a separate sheet of paper at border checkpoints in Shenzhen and Zhuhai for Chinese entry and exit stamps. Holders of Macau Resident Identity Cards are mechanically eligible for multiple entry visas legitimate both for six months (for non-permanent residents) or 12 months . Domestic helpers in Hong Kong can apply for a single or double-entry L visa valid for one or two stays of 30 days. Multiple-entry L visas legitimate for 6 months with 15-day stays can be found to those who have received no less than one Chinese visa.
